發(fā)布時(shí)間:2026-05-04 18:09:17 瀏覽:6 次
在Python(???)中,何格我們可以使用內置(?_?;)的式化datetime模塊來(lái)格式化日期。d??ate??time模塊提供了一些類(lèi)和函數,日期用于處理日期和時(shí)間,格式(shi)以下是何格如何使用datetime模塊格式化日期的詳細教程。
1、日期導入datetime模塊
我們需要導入datetime模塊,格式在P??ython代碼中,何格可以使用以下語(yǔ)句導入:
from datetime imp??ort datetime
2、式化獲取當前日期和時(shí)間
要獲取當前日期和時(shí)間,日期可以使用datetime類(lèi)的格式now()方法,這將返回一個(gè)表示當前日期和時(shí)間的何格datetime(′ω`)對象(xiang)。
current_date_time = datetime.now()print("當(′?`*)前日期和時(shí)間:",式化 current_date_time)3、格(╬?益?)式化日期和時(shí)間
要格式化日期和時(shí)間,日期可以使用strfti(′?`*)me()方法(fa),這??(zhe)個(gè)方法接受一個(gè)格式字符串,其??中包含一些特殊的占位符,用于表示日期和時(shí)間的各個(gè)部分。%Y表示??四位數的年份,%m表示兩位數的月(yue)份,%d表示兩位數的日期,等等。
%Y:四位數的年份
%m:兩位數的月份
%d:兩位??數的日期
%H:兩位數的小時(shí)(( ?ω?)24小時(shí)制)
%I:兩位數的小時(shí)(12小(xiao)時(shí)制)
%M:兩位數的分鐘
%p:上午或下午(AM/PM)
下面是??一些示例,展示了如何使用這些占位符格式化日期和時(shí)間:
formatt??ed_date = current_date_(′▽?zhuān)?time.strftime("%Y%m%d")formatted_time = current_date_time.strftime("%H:%M:%S&ヽ(′▽?zhuān)?ノquot;)formatted_date_time = current_date_time.strftime("%Y%m%d %H:%M:%S")formatted_we??e??kday = cur??rent(??-)?_da??te_time.strftime("%A")formatted_mo(′ω`)nth = current_date_time.strftime("%B&ヽ(′ー`)ノquot;)formatted_full_date = current_date_time.strftime("%c")4、打印格式化后的日期和時(shí)間(??-)?
我們可以使用pr( ?° ?? ?°)int()函數打印格式化后的日期和時(shí)間。
print("格式??化后的日期:??", formatted_date)print("格式化后的時(shí)間:", formatted_time)print("格式化后的日期和(he)時(shí)間:", formatted_date_time)print("星期幾:", formatted_weekday)print("月份:", formatted_month)print("完整的日期和時(shí)間:", formatted_full_date)5、自定義格式字符串
除了ヽ(′ー`)ノ使用預定( ?ω?)義的格式字符串占(???)位符外,我們還可以根據??需要自定義格式字符串,如果我們想要在日期和時(shí)間之間添加一個(gè)分隔符(如冒號ヽ(′ー`)ノ),可以??在格式字符串中使用%字符作為占位符,在調用strftime()方法時(shí),將??分隔符作為參數傳遞。
sepa??rator = " "fo(??ヮ?)?*:???rmatted_custom = current_date_time.strftime("%Y" + separator + "%m" + separator + "%d") + "(′?_?`) " + current_date_??time.strftim??e("%H:%M:(′_`)%S")print("自定義格式:"??;, formatted_custom)6、歸納
在本教程中,我們學(xué)習了如何使用Python的datetime模塊格式化日期和時(shí)??間,我們首先導入了datetime模塊,然后獲取了當前日期和時(shí)間,接下來(lái),我們使用strftime()方法和格式字符串占位符來(lái)格式化日期和時(shí)間,我們打印了格??式化后的日期和時(shí)間,我們還學(xué)習了如何自定義格式字符串以滿(mǎn)足特定需求,希望本教程對您有所幫助!

您的當前位置: